Market update
Sales update
According to the latest data from Rightmove’s House Price Index, the average price of property coming to market has seen a sixth consecutive record this month, rising by 0.4% (£1,354) to £369,968.
The South East specifically, however, has bucked the trend seen across most of the UK (bar Wales, the South West & East Midlands) with house prices month-on-month remaining the same as June, but an annual increase of 9.3% highlights the strength of the market, with data also showing the average time taken to sell is 33 days.
There are, however, signs that stock levels will continue to rise, with the current number of sellers up by 13% compared with July last year. This number, though, is still 40% down on 2019’s recordings. This shortfall should serve to maintain the higher prices seen across the UK for the coming months and into 2023. The gap is so wide that Rightmove has revised its 2022 yearly forecast, with 7% annual growth now predicted by the end of 2022 – up from the original 5% predicted.

Energy Efficiency
In other sales news, there are growing concerns around energy efficiency. With the ongoing crisis surrounding rising energy prices and an enhanced focus on environmental issues, it’s no wonder that energy-efficient properties are within buyers’ top three requirements when looking to buy a new home. This is certainly something for vendors to consider before selling, as new research from Rightmove has found that those who upgraded their EPC rating from an F to a C added an average of 16% to the price achieved for their home.
Rental update
The rental market is continuing to break records with new data from Rightmove reporting that the average rental property outside of London is now listed for £1,126 per month. Specifically in the South East, the average rental price is now £1,611pcm. This is a 5.0% quarter-on-quarter rise and a 12.1% year-on-year price increase, with the average yield calculated to be 5.3%.
